How this certificate was produced
- This certificate reports ZHF-v0.1, the hardware fidelity protocol: how closely a real quantum processor's measured output matches the ideal distribution for the same circuit, as opposed to the accuracy of a classical approximation.
- Verification mode is direct: the same circuit was additionally simulated exactly on a classical computer (feasible here because it uses at most 24 qubits). The reported Hellinger fidelity is the statistical overlap between the hardware's measured counts and that exact ideal distribution, on a scale from 0 (no overlap) to 1 (identical).
- Counts are raw hardware output: no error mitigation, post-selection, or readout correction has been applied. Any deviation from the ideal distribution reflects the physical noise of the device.
